Transaction 89c3eebc389d75a10703f35287d80d29fba28a04c36f821929640308eb043459
1 Input
2 Outputs
- 89c3eebc389d75a10703f35287d80d29fba28a04c36f821929640308eb043459:0
- 89c3eebc389d75a10703f35287d80d29fba28a04c36f821929640308eb043459:1
value 25600
address 3NHsyfKztANNo7aMUhVp6oBsiirwfm59WG
value 63764
address 17V4aQPBWWPmA5oT9bf9tANaVQA3uJEd2w